Fluorescence in situ hybridization fish provides researchers with a way to visualize and map the genetic material in an individuals cells, including specific genes or portions of genes.

History of karl fischer titration karl fischer march 24, 1901 april 16, 1958 was a german chemist published a method in 1935 to determine trace amounts of water in samples. In situ dating determines the age and exposure history of lithologic units to understand when they formed, underwent alteration, andor became exposed on the martian surface, and to use these dates to place the geological environment of gale crater into the context of planetwide geological, atmospheric, and climate history.
